Loanable Funds
The Loanable Funds market is a conceptual framework where savers supply funds to borrowers, determining the equilibrium interest rate.
Net Capital Outflow
The difference between the domestic country's purchases of foreign assets and foreign purchases of the domestic country’s assets for a certain period.
Domestic Investment
Financial investments within a country's borders, including purchases of property, plants, and equipment.
Government Deficit
A scenario in which a government spends more than it earns over a certain timeframe, usually resulting in the need to borrow funds.
